Jeffrey Brabec
Jeffrey Brabec is Vice President of Business Affairs for the Chrysalis Music Group. He is also the author, with his brother Todd, of “Music, Money, and Success: The Insider’s Guide to Making Money in the Music Industry, 5th ed.” (Schirmer, 2006).

JEFFREY BRABEC is Vice President of Business Affairs for the Chrysalis Music Group (representing the catalogues of OutKast, Elvis Presley, Blondie, David Gray, Paul Anka, Billy Idol, Jethro Tull, The Propellerheads, A3 (The Sopranos theme) and David Lee Roth).
